Как организованы системы обработки происшествий в текущем времени

Как организованы системы обработки происшествий в текущем времени

Комплексы обработки событий в реальном времени представляют собой набор программных модулей, которые принимают, анализируют и преобразуют потоки данных с незначительной латентностью. Такие платформы действуют постоянно, гарантируя немедленную реакцию на приходящую данные.

Фундамент архитектуры формируют три ключевых элемента: источники происшествий, обработчики и репозитории данных. Источники генерируют непрестанный последовательность данных через особые соединения. Обработчики осуществляют фильтрацию, трансформацию и суммирование данных согласно определённым принципам.

Актуальные решения применяют распределённую построение для обеспечения большой производительности. Приходящие происшествия разделяются между совокупностью серверов обработки, что позволяет 1хбет расширяться горизонтально и обслуживать миллионы происшествий в секунду.

Ключевым параметром выступает время ответа — интервал между принятием инцидента и формированием итога. Надежные платформы обрабатывают информацию за миллисекунды, что существенно для денежных транзакций и механизмов безопасности.

Источники инцидентов: сенсоры, программы, логи, транзакции и пользовательские операции

Инциденты приходят в систему из различных источников, каждый из которых создает особый класс данных. Сенсоры производственного устройств передают показатели температуры, давления, вибрации и иных физических характеристик с периодичностью до сотен снятий в секунду.

Веб-приложения и мобильные решения формируют происшествия при контакте пользователя с оболочкой. Щелчки, просмотры страниц, включение продуктов создают непрерывный последовательность действий. Серверные программы записывают обращения к API и корректировки состояния подключений.

Системные логи регистрируют технические события: ошибки, оповещения, информационные оповещения о деятельности инфраструктуры. Особые агенты получают сведения с серверов и контейнеров, отправляя их в 1xbet казино для единой обработки.

Финансовые переводы генерируют критически значимые инциденты при транзакциях и платежах. Банковские механизмы генерируют данные о каждой транзакции с картой и корректировке баланса. Торговые платформы отслеживают ордера на приобретение и продажу активов.

Построение поточной обслуживания

Поточная преобразование строится на принципе постоянного движения данных через цепочку обработчиков без промежуточного сохранения. Инциденты движутся через серию трансформаций, где каждый элемент производит заданную функцию: отбор, расширение, суммирование или маршрутизацию.

Фундаментальная структура охватывает уровень получения данных, который получает события из внешних источников и преобразует их в стандартизированный шаблон. Очередной уровень реализует бизнес-логику: вычисляет метрики, обнаруживает нарушения, задействует правила обработки. Данные отправляются в слой вывода для фиксации или отправки.

Актуальные системы предоставляют два варианта к обработке. Первый обрабатывает каждое событие отдельно немедленно после принятия. Второй собирает инциденты в минипакеты и обслуживает их с периодом в несколько секунд. Решение определяется от требований к латентности и объёму данных.

Части построения взаимодействуют через стандартизированные соединения, что дает подменять индивидуальные компоненты без реорганизации всей структуры. 1хбет казино предоставляет пластичность при корректировке требований.

Очереди и каналы данных: как происшествия транспортируются между службами

Пересылка инцидентов между элементами платформы осуществляется через выделенные инструменты обмена данными. Очереди данных обеспечивают надёжную доставку данных от источников к потребителям с обеспечением целостности при неполадках.

Каналы данных составляют собой распределённые решения для размещения и подписки на последовательности инцидентов. Производители передают данные в именованные очереди, а потребители записываются на требуемые темы. Такая архитектура обеспечивает отдельному инциденту охватывать совокупности потребителей одновременно.

Фундаментальные параметры систем передачи происшествий включают:

  • Пропускную мощность — количество данных в период времени
  • Латентность доставки — время между отсылкой и приемом
  • Обеспечения транспортировки — уровень устойчивости передачи
  • Упорядоченность — поддержание порядка происшествий

Механизмы промежуточного хранения аккумулируют инциденты при кратковременной недоступности потребителей. 1xbet казино хранит сообщения на носителе до момента успешной обработки. Дублирование между серверами предотвращает исчезновение информации при аварии машин.

Схемы обработки

Системы реального времени используют разнообразные варианты обработки событий в связи от бизнес-требований и природы данных. Каждая вариант определяет способ объединения, исследования и модификации входящих последовательностей.

Преобразование индивидуальных происшествий анализирует каждое уведомление автономно от иных. Платформа задействует правила фильтрации и обогащения к каждой строке моментально после получения. Такой способ сокращает латентности и подходит для существенных сценариев с условием немедленной реакции.

Интервальная преобразование объединяет инциденты по временным интервалам или количеству элементов. Комплекс накапливает данные в течение заданного промежутка, потом реализует суммирование и подсчет метрик. Периоды могут быть фиксированными, скользящими или сессионными в зависимости от правил сервиса.

Преобразование с сохранением положения сохраняет связь между событиями. Механизм сохраняет переходные результаты, индикаторы, накопленные показатели для последующих операций. 1иксбет применяет децентрализованное хранилище для гарантирования консистентности. Подход без статуса обслуживает происшествия независимо, что улучшает масштабирование.

Сохранение данных: горячие (real-time) и долгосрочные (архивные) ярусы

Построение сохранения данных в платформах реального времени разделяется на несколько ярусов в обусловленности от периодичности обращения и критериев к скорости извлечения. Такое распределение оптимизирует затраты и предоставляет равновесие между производительностью и стоимостью.

Оперативный слой включает свежие информацию, к которым требуется быстрый обращение. Сведения помещается в рабочей памяти или на скоростных SSD-дисках для уменьшения времени ответа. Базы этого уровня обслуживают тысячи запросов в секунду. Промежуток сохранения составляет от нескольких часов до нескольких дней.

Буферный уровень удерживает данные среднего давности для анализа и отчётности. События транспортируются сюда автоматически после завершения периода релевантности. 1хбет казино предоставляет равновесие между быстротой запроса и размером размещения.

Долгосрочный архивный слой применяется для длительного размещения архивных данных. Информация размещается на дешевых носителях с низкоскоростным доступом. Архивы эксплуатируются для выполнения условиям надзорных органов, проверки и исследования паттернов. Период размещения может составлять нескольких лет.

Увеличение и живучесть

Умение механизма преобразовывать растущие объёмы данных и сохранять работоспособность при сбоях устанавливает её надёжность в боевой обстановке. Архитектура должна предусматривать средства горизонтального роста и резервации существенных модулей.

Горизонтальное расширение добавляет свежие компоненты обработки при возрастании трафика. События самостоятельно разделяются между доступными машинами соответственно алгоритмам распределения. Комплекс оперативно настраивается к корректировке последовательности данных без остановки.

Средства обеспечения отказоустойчивости 1xbet казино содержат:

  • Репликацию данных между компонентами для предотвращения исчезновений
  • Автоматизированное переход на дублирующие компоненты при отказе
  • Фиксирующие точки для записи статуса обработки
  • Восстановление с продолжением с последнего сохранённого состояния

Распределение нагрузки производится на фундаменте идентификаторов разделения, которые устанавливают направление инцидентов к процессорам. 1иксбет гарантирует упорядоченную преобразование связанных инцидентов на отдельном сервере. Отслеживание состояния серверов обеспечивает выявлять деградацию производительности и перераспределять работы.

Отслеживание и оповещение: как наблюдают состояние массивов и откликаются на аномалии

Беспрерывное контроль за статусом механизма обработки происшествий позволяет обнаруживать проблемы до их значительного воздействия на рабочие процессы. Системы мониторинга собирают метрики производительности и производят оповещения при расхождениях от нормальных параметров.

Важнейшие показатели включают интенсивность прихода инцидентов, отсрочку обработки, размер очередей и процент неполадок. Механизмы следят загрузку вычислителей, задействование ОЗУ и дискового объема на компонентах системы. Чарты отображают динамику метрик в реальном времени.

Граничные параметры устанавливают пределы стандартного работы для каждой метрики. При превышении порогов комплекс самостоятельно формирует уведомления для специалистов. 1хбет казино обеспечивает задавать нормы алертинга с учётом критичности различных типов происшествий.

Анализ отклонений использует математические методы для обнаружения аномальных шаблонов в потоках данных. Алгоритмы обнаруживают внезапные пики нагрузки, необычные череды событий, подозрительную активность. Автоматические отклики охватывают увеличение ресурсов, переключение на запасные пути или ограничение входящего нагрузки.

Иллюстрации эксплуатации систем обработки происшествий

Экономические компании используют комплексы обработки происшествий для обнаружения фальшивых транзакций. Процедуры изучают каждую операцию по карте в момент совершения, соотнося с архивными шаблонами активности заказчика. При определении странной поведения платформа останавливает операцию за миллисекунды.

Веб-магазины задействуют поточную обработку для адаптации рекомендаций товаров. События обзора страниц, включения в список и покупок обслуживаются в реальном времени. Механизм формирует современные рекомендации на фундаменте мгновенного действий посетителя.

Производственные организации внедряют отслеживание аппаратуры для предиктивного ремонта. Датчики на заводских конвейерах посылают значения колебаний, температуры и потребления электричества. 1иксбет исследует информацию и прогнозирует потенциальные поломки, что обеспечивает планировать обслуживание без внеплановых остановок.

Транспортные фирмы следят транспортировку партий и оптимизируют траектории перевозки. GPS-трекеры формируют координаты перевозочных машин каждые несколько секунд. Комплекс учитывает заторы и неотложность отправлений для адаптивной модификации маршрутов и информирования заказчиков о времени приезда.

Leave a Reply

Your email address will not be published. Required fields are marked *